Reggie St. Clair lives on an island located off the coast of Ireland. Born and raised there, the island life, along with those who live on it, are all he knows. And since the time period is in the late seventeen hundreds, it's a simple life lived on what most would see as paradise. But, since the town is the only one around and is a fishing village, they get their fair share of mainlanders. Most come and go, but some remain, and to those on the island, soon learn that these strangers come with baggage; such as goats. The islanders haven't a clue how to deal with such creatures, and the only one around that seems to like them is Reggie St. Clair's dog, Brownie, who comes up missing. Reggie, devastated, goes on a search that takes him around the island to places he knows well, and also locations legends are made from. Some magical, some mystical, and some the ruminants of what was left behind. Come, meet the people on the island of Tearsdale. Goatman Gus, Timberman Dan, and of course, the trees that leave, the wondering Willows.
